What Is Bunkering?
Bunkering refers to the whole process of providing gasoline—usually marine fuel oil or marine gas oil—to ships. This Procedure can happen at sea, in port, or via pipeline infrastructure. Gasoline is usually saved in tanks on board a vessel referred to as bunkers, that's why the term.
There are actually 3 major forms of bunkering functions:
Port Bunkering – Takes spot when ships are docked.
STS (Ship-to-Ship) Transfer – Fuel is provided from a single vessel to a different at sea.
Offshore Bunkering – Typically entails offer at anchorage points working with bunker barges.
Bunkering is not just a mechanical undertaking—it’s a crucial logistical Procedure that directly influences the timing, performance, and charges of maritime transport.
Who're Bunker Suppliers?
Bunker suppliers are companies that physically supply gas to vessels. They in many cases are port-based mostly entities that own the fuel stocks or do the job in partnership with oil refineries. These suppliers might run their own individual fleet of bunker barges and have direct associations with terminal operators.
What Bunker Suppliers Do:
Invest in maritime fuel from refineries or traders
Shop the gas in port tanks
Prepare for supply via barge, truck, or pipeline
Conduct good quality and quantity checks
Present documentation like bunker supply notes (BDN)
Nicely-set up bunker suppliers guarantee timely shipping and delivery of the appropriate quality of gas, meeting IMO specifications like the 0.fifty% sulfur cap enforced in 2020.
The Position of Bunker Traders
Though suppliers handle physical delivery, bunker traders would be the intermediaries who negotiate rates, resource the highest quality gasoline, and coordinate the overall transaction involving shipowners and suppliers. They Enjoy a vital part in connecting worldwide transport businesses with vetted nearby suppliers.
What Bunker Traders Provide:
Access to world marketplaces and port coverage
Real-time rate comparison and negotiation
Hazard administration and hedging procedures
Credit rating services and versatile payment conditions
Knowledge in fuel high-quality and restrictions
Best bunker traders keep track of fluctuations in bunker price ranges and offer you strategic acquiring advice which will help fleet operators conserve millions per year.
Knowing Bunker Prices
Bunker selling prices consult with the cost for each metric ton of maritime fuel, which differs noticeably by fuel form, port place, and world wide oil markets. The two most commonly encountered varieties of maritime fuels are:
HSFO (High Sulfur Gas Oil) – Now confined due to IMO restrictions.
VLSFO (Very Minimal Sulfur Gas Oil) – Compliant Using the 0.50% sulfur cap.
MGO (Maritime Gas Oil) – A cleaner, Bunker Traders a lot more refined but costlier gasoline.
Elements Influencing Bunker Charges:
Crude Oil Price ranges – Fuel costs typically mirror world crude oil market trends.
Neighborhood Offer and Desire – Port-unique dynamics can impact availability and value.
Storage and Shipping and delivery Charges – Incorporates barge service fees, port dues, and insurance.
Currency Trade Fees – Specifically in Global buying and selling ports.
Restrictions and Compliance – Sulfur caps and emissions criteria raise expenditures.
Bunkering selling prices can differ considerably involving ports. By way of example, Singapore, Rotterdam, and Fujairah are recognized for competitive pricing because of high volumes and infrastructure performance.
How Bunkering Selling prices Are Quoted
Bunkering charges are typically quoted in USD per metric ton (MT). For example:
VLSFO in Singapore: $660/MT
MGO in Rotterdam: $880/MT
Prices may be made available as:
Mounted Value Contracts – Pre-agreed rate for just a set period.
Floating Selling price Contracts – Determined by genuine-time market indices.
Place Industry Costs – Fast pricing for fast deliveries.
Comprehending these pricing constructions can help ship operators select the finest procurement method, balancing Expense, advantage, and regulatory compliance.
Value of Transparency during the Bunkering Business
Up to now, the bunkering sector was affected by challenges including amount disputes, gasoline adulteration, and pricing opacity. Nonetheless, amplified digitalization and regulatory oversight are bringing A lot-wanted transparency.
Mass Flow Meters (MFM) are actually Utilized in vital ports like Singapore to make certain precise measurement.
Bunker Supply Notes (BDNs) are standardized for better document-preserving.
Digital Bunker Platforms like BunkerEx and Integr8 streamline price comparisons and gasoline procurement globally.
Shipowners now desire verifiable high quality, on-time shipping, and clear bunkering selling prices—and the industry is evolving to fulfill those expectations.
Choosing the Proper Bunker Associate: Provider vs Trader
Determined by your Procedure, you may fit instantly with bunker suppliers or through bunker traders. Every has its benefits.
Working with Suppliers:
Frequently more affordable (no middleman)
Nearby port experience
Direct Command over supply logistics
Dealing with Traders:
Broader port coverage
Much better access to credit history traces
Chance management and hedging support
Aggressive selling price negotiations
Significant delivery firms may match with a mix of both, according to the Bunkering voyage route, fuel availability, and strategic plans.
Environmental Things to consider in Bunkering
Together with the International Maritime Corporation (IMO) pushing for cleaner oceans, the bunkering marketplace can be undergoing a inexperienced transformation. Shipping companies and bunker traders are actually Checking out:
Biofuels: Renewable and sustainable marine fuels
LNG (Liquefied Natural Gasoline): Reduce emissions but infrastructure-major
Methanol and Ammonia: Long run fuels in advancement
Scrubbers: Devices that clear away sulfur from emissions (for HSFO end users)
These choices have an affect on bunkering charges and therefore are switching the dynamics of provide and desire throughout worldwide ports.
